Web13 mrt. 2024 · Some of the examples which support this law are, When the brakes of a vehicle are applied quickly, the passenger will be thrown forward due to the presence of inertia. Inertia tries to keep the passenger moving. This is the reason why it is recommended to wear seat belts while traveling by vehicle. WebLaw is often referred to as the Law of Inertia. Newton’s Laws apply to macroscopic systems – things you can feel and see. There are environments for which Newton’s Laws (or Classical Mechanics) only provide an approximate answer, and more general physical laws must be used. WebFor example, when a basketball is dribbled, it will hit the ground with a force. This force of the ball on the ground is paired with the force of the ground on the ball. This second force acts in the opposite direction, so the ball is propelled upwards. This relationship is important for many aspects of motion. Web1 jan. 2015 · Examples of Interaction Force Pairs Consider the flying motion of birds. A bird flies by use of its wings. The wings of a bird push air downwards. Since forces result from mutual interactions, the air must also be pushing the bird upwards.
